Financial Trend Analysis

The financial grade is assessed as flat, indicating limited growth or deterioration in key financial metrics. The latest quarterly results ending June 2026 show a net loss with PAT at ₹-17.90 crores, representing a decline of 34.7% compared to previous periods. Additionally, interest expenses have increased by 31.7% over the last six months, reaching ₹8.06 crores, which adds pressure on profitability. The debtors turnover ratio remains low at 2.28 times, signalling potential inefficiencies in receivables management. These factors collectively point to a subdued financial performance that constrains the stock’s appeal.

Technical Outlook

Technically, the stock is graded as bearish. Recent price movements reflect this sentiment, with the stock declining 1.58% over the past month and 4.23% over the last three months. Year-to-date, the stock has lost 14.23%, and over the last year, it has underperformed significantly with a 29.69% decline. This trend is consistent with the stock’s underperformance against the BSE500 benchmark over the past three years, signalling weak investor confidence and downward momentum.

Investor Participation and Market Sentiment

Institutional investors have reduced their holdings by 0.71% in the previous quarter, now collectively owning just 5.8% of the company. Given that institutional investors typically possess superior analytical resources, their declining participation may reflect concerns about the company’s near-term prospects. This reduced institutional interest can contribute to lower liquidity and heightened volatility in the stock.
